IPython
![]() |
|
приглашение IPython |
|
| Тип | |
|---|---|
| Разработчик |
Fernando Perez |
| Написана на | |
| Интерфейс | |
| Операционная система | |
| Последняя версия | |
| Тестовая версия |
4.1.dev |
| Читаемые форматы файлов |
IPython Notebook |
| Создаваемые форматы файлов |
IPython Notebook |
| Лицензия | |
| Сайт | |
IPython — интерактивная оболочка для языка программирования Python, которая предоставляет расширенную интроспекцию, дополнительный командный синтаксис, подсветку кода и автоматическое дополнение. Является компонентом пакета программ SciPy.
Содержание
Другие возможности[править | править вики-текст]
IPython позволяет осуществлять неблокирующее (англ. non-blocking) взаимодействие с Tkinter, GTK, Qt и WX. Стандартная оболочка Python позволяет взаимодействие только с Tkinter. IPython может интерактивно управлять параллельными кластерами, используя асинхронные статусы обратных вызовов и/или MPI. IPython может использоваться как замена стандартной командной оболочки операционной системы, особенно на платформе Windows, возможности оболочки которой ограничены. Поведение по умолчанию похоже на поведение оболочек UNIX-подобных систем, но тот факт, что работа происходит в окружении Python, позволяет добиваться большей настраиваемости и гибкости.
Пресса[править | править вики-текст]
IPython упоминается в популярной компьютерной прессе,[1] и представлялся на научных конференциях.[2] При научной и инженерной работе часто используется вместе с библиотекой для визуализации Matplotlib[3].
См. также[править | править вики-текст]
Примечания[править | править вики-текст]
- ↑ Conrad Koziol (September 12, 2005). «Introducing IPython». NewsForge.
- ↑ About/Presentations — IPython
- ↑ Pérez, Granger, 2007
Ссылки[править | править вики-текст]
- Домашняя страница IPython
- Jeremy Jones (January 27, 2005). «Enhanced Interactive Python with IPython». ONLamp.com.
- Несколько презентаций IPython на научных конференциях и конференциях посвящённом Python перечислены на the Scientific Python website.
- видео для начинающих по IPython
Для цитирования проекта в научных работах автор просит использовать следующую публикацию:
- Fernando Pérez, Brian E. Granger IPython: A System for Interactive Scientific Computing // Computing in Science and Engineering. — 2007. — Vol. 9, № 3. — P. 21-29. — DOI:10.1109/MCSE.2007.53.
| Это заготовка статьи о свободном программном обеспечении. Вы можете помочь проекту, дополнив её. |




